Transaction 14e7b662a4da43be4ae790726a24891775f4c8a22c9e7dc146f616aa14bcf643
1 Input
1 Output
-
14e7b662a4da43be4ae790726a24891775f4c8a22c9e7dc146f616aa14bcf643:0
- value
- 12799598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4d898fffaf71d70e44816de5dc002528d953679f OP_EQUAL
- address
- 38kzkKmd12DFdQWhxVxqPhNEULiFh7ZTjG